Output fd17f98ee95860c81f6734b25e51eb7d475c3886ff08ca174433b93864d4fe81:0

value
50609
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aa51c9b2278a23084c3b73091a4906d042820c05 OP_EQUAL
address
3HDamsmPndcVXKyfav15i8dyvzfbNkNWNW
transaction
fd17f98ee95860c81f6734b25e51eb7d475c3886ff08ca174433b93864d4fe81